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Santorini Airport (JTR) to Bucharest is to fly which costs $70 - $230 and takes 2h 34m.
The fastest way to get from Santorini Airport (JTR) to Bucharest is to fly which takes 2h 34m and costs $70 - $230.
The distance between Santorini Airport (JTR) and Bucharest is 931 km.
The best way to get from Santorini Airport (JTR) to Bucharest without a car is to helicopter and car ferry and bus which takes 26h 50m and costs $500 - $950.
It takes approximately 2h 34m to get from Santorini Airport (JTR) to Bucharest, including transfers.
